Rumah  >  Artikel  >  Java  >  Mengapakah Kita Perlu Melarikan Diri daripada Watak Garisan Balik dalam Pengaturcaraan?

Mengapakah Kita Perlu Melarikan Diri daripada Watak Garisan Balik dalam Pengaturcaraan?

DDD
DDDasal
2024-11-06 09:54:02920semak imbas

Why Do We Need to Escape the Backslash Character in Programming?

Memahami Watak Sengkang Ke Belakang ()

Dalam banyak bahasa pengaturcaraan, termasuk Java, watak sengkang terbalik () memainkan peranan penting sebagai urutan melarikan diri. Ia membenarkan pembangun melarikan diri daripada aksara khas yang mempunyai makna khusus dalam literal rentetan.

Apabila ia datang kepada rentetan literal "", ia menandakan keperluan untuk melarikan diri daripada aksara garisan terbalik itu sendiri. Biasanya, garis miring ke belakang digunakan sebagai urutan melarikan diri, tetapi dengan mendahuluinya dengan garis miring ke belakang yang lain, anda pada asasnya memberitahu pengkompil untuk menganggapnya sebagai aksara biasa dan memasukkannya dalam output.

Sebagai contoh, pertimbangkan perkara berikut Kod Java:

System.out.println("Mango \ Nightangle");

Apabila dilaksanakan, kod ini mencetak "Mango Nightangle" kerana garis miring ke belakang pertama () terlepas dari garis miring ke belakang kedua, membenarkan ia dipaparkan sebagai sebahagian daripada rentetan.

Selain daripada melarikan diri aksara seperti garis miring ke belakang (), jujukan melarikan diri juga mempunyai kegunaan lain:

  • Baris baharu: n atau r untuk maju ke baris seterusnya
  • Tab: t untuk memasukkan aksara tab
  • Escape aksara khas: Melarikan diri aksara seperti " atau menggunakan urutan melarikan diri ( dan ") membolehkan anda memasukkannya dalam rentetan literal tanpa mencetuskan makna khasnya atau menyebabkan ralat sintaks.

Memahami kepentingan aksara garisan belakang adalah penting untuk manipulasi dan pemformatan rentetan yang berkesan dalam pengaturcaraan. Ia memberi kuasa kepada pembangun untuk menavigasi selok-belok literal rentetan dan menghasilkan output yang diingini dengan mengawal tingkah laku aksara khas dan melarikan diri apabila perlu.

Atas ialah kandungan terperinci Mengapakah Kita Perlu Melarikan Diri daripada Watak Garisan Balik dalam Pengaturcaraan?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n